2025-03-06 行业资讯 0
1. 什么是机器视觉系统?
机器视觉系统是一种基于计算机视觉的技术,它能够让计算机设备像人类一样看到世界,并根据所看到的信息进行分析和处理。这种技术通常包括一系列算法,用于从图像中提取有用信息,如边缘、形状、颜色等。
2. 传感器与图像采集
在任何一个完整的机器视觉系统中,第一步就是获取高质量的图像。这通常通过摄像头完成,它们可以是内置在设备内部或外部安装的。摄像头捕捉到的光线被转换成电信号,这些信号然后被数字化,以便进一步处理。
3. 图像预处理
接收到图像是原始数据,我们需要对其进行预处理,以去除噪声并提高识别率。这包括调整亮度和对比度,以及应用滤波来减少杂讯。此外,对于特定的应用场景,还可能需要执行更复杂的手动或自动阈值设置以提升分割效果。
4. 特征提取与对象检测
经过预处理后的图象包含了丰富信息,但这些数据还不能直接用于决策。因此,我们需要使用特征提取算法,从中抽取出能代表目标物体最重要属性的一组参数。例如,可以使用边缘检测算法来识别物体轮廓,或是使用颜色空间转换来区分不同材料。
一旦我们获得了足够多关于目标对象的特征,我们就可以开始对象检测阶段。在这一步骤中,利用学习模型(如支持向量机、随机场或深度学习网络)来确定图象中的哪个部分代表了我们的目标,同时忽略其他不相关区域。
5. 分类与判断
对于已知类型和数量的大量样本集,由训练好的分类模型提供准确性较高的结果。如果遇到未见过的情况,则需要先进行实例匹配,即找到该模式下最近似的样本,然后再由专家介入进行人工评估或者重新训练模型以适应新的样本类型。
6. 结果解释与反馈循环
当所有必要操作完成后,系统将根据分析出的信息做出决定。在某些情况下,如果决策结果存在疑问或者错误发生时,还会有反馈过程。一旦出现问题,就可以修正模型参数或更新知识库,以确保未来正确性和效率最高地实现任务目的。
总结:从传感器到最终决策,整个过程依赖于精心设计并优化的算法链条,每一步都承担着不同的角色。而这使得现代工业自动化得以实现,让那些繁琐且易犯错的人为操作变成了智能、高效且可靠的事务,使我们离现实中的“黑客帝国”越发逼近。